Mortgage interest rates have stayed flat this week. The average 30-year fixed rate hasn’t changed at all and is 12 basis points higher than this time last year. This could leave potential home buyers wondering, “Is this a good time to buy a house?”

Now could be a good time to buy, as far as interest rates go, because experts don’t expect rates to plummet before the end of the year. If you want to buy, you need a strong financial footing, a decent-sized down payment, and a focus on lower fees to partly compensate for the higher initial mortgage rate. And remember, you can always refinance your mortgage later.
